3. Can I use any thermostat with a Mitsubishi Electric mini split?
Short answer: Not directly. Mitsubishi Electric mini splits use proprietary communication protocols. The standard thermostat you'd buy at a hardware store won't work. You need either:
- The Mitsubishi PAR-33MAA or similar controller
- A compatible third-party interface (like the Mitsubishi PAC-USS3-E) that bridges to standard thermostats
The question everyone asks is "Will this thermostat work?" The question they should ask is "What's the total installed cost including the control interface?" That hidden adapter can add $150-300 to the project—something vendors don't always mention upfront. (I really should write a detailed checklist for this.)
4. Is Mitsubishi Electric really more energy-efficient?
Here's something vendors won't tell you: the efficiency depends on the specific model, not just the brand. Their top-tier units (like the Hyper-Heating series) can operate at 100% capacity down to -13°F. That's impressive. But the eco-friendly models? The SEER ratings vary from 16 to 28. Check the specific model's Energy Star certification, not just the brand badge.

7. How long do Mitsubishi Electric HVAC systems last?
The realistic answer: 15-20 years for most residential/commercial VRF systems. But two things kill them early:
- Poor maintenance (filter cleaning, coil cleaning)
- Improper installation (undersized linesets, incorrect refrigerant)
My experience is based on about 30 mid-range commercial installations. If you're dealing with a high-rise or complex system, your needs might differ. Talk to a dedicated Mitsubishi Electric dealer—not a general HVAC contractor.

9. Can I integrate Mitsubishi Electric with existing building controls?
Mostly yes. Mitsubishi Electric offers their City Multi system with BACnet and Modbus interfaces for larger buildings. For smaller setups, their M-Net system works with many third-party controllers. Ask your vendor: "What's the interface protocol?" If they don't know, that's a red flag.
